Cloud bills grow silently. Resources are provisioned for a launch, a test, a migration — and then forgotten. Spread the same waste across several providers, and finance loses the full picture entirely.
We built PruneOps to close that gap: a continuously-updated inventory that not only lists what you have across every cloud you use, but tells you what it costs, whether it's right-sized, and what you could save — all backed by real metrics, not guesswork.
PruneOps reads directly from your cloud providers' read-only APIs and presents actionable findings in a clean, fast dashboard — no agent to install, except for the lightweight, outbound-only one Kubernetes clusters need to report workload metrics.
Discovers and syncs resources from every connected provider, on a schedule or on-demand.
Pulls real usage time-series (CPU, memory, IOPS, latency…) for trend analysis and anomaly detection.
Evaluates metric history against thresholds and turns findings into concrete savings recommendations.
Compares live inventory against Terraform state to surface infrastructure created outside IaC.
